摘要
In this paper we report on asymmetric SiC GTOs (Gate Turn-Off Thyristors), fabricated at Northrop Grumman with the assistance of Silicon Power Co. A module containing six 1 mm x 1 mm. GTOs connected in parallel has demonstrated 100 Amps of switching current capability. This is the highest current reported to date with GTOs designed for greater than 3 kV forward blocking voltage [1]. GTOs fabricated from the same wafer have achieved a forward blocking voltage of 3.1 kV, which was the testing limit of the instrumentation. This represents a record high breakdown voltage for GTOs with a drift layer thickness of 30 mum [1-4]. These GTOs also demonstrated record low leakage currents of < 5 muA at the forward blocking voltage of 3.1 kV.
